The Event Replicator Target Adapter Administration and the Event Replicator Target Adapter Data Mapping Tool are not supported in HP-UX or zLinux environments because the Eclipse RCP port is not available in those environments. You will need to have a Windows, AIX, Solaris or Linux installation of the Administration Tool and Mapping Tool to use them. The Administration Tool can remotely manage Event Replicator Target Adapter installations on those platforms where the Eclipse RCP is not supported.

Event Replicator Target Adapter Data Mapping Tool uses Eclipse RCP Kepler (Version 4.5.2) and Eclipse RCP DeltaPack (Version 4.3.2). The Software AG Installer manages the installation of this third-party software.

A minimum of 100 MB disk space (assuming all components are selected for installation) is required to run all of the following products: Event Replicator Target Adapter Administration, Event Replicator Target Adapter Data Mapping Tool, and the Event Replicator Target Adapter.
Note:
Additional space is needed to store log files. The amount of space
needed depends entirely on the level of logging you select.
At least 2GB system memory is required to run this software.
1024 MB or more random access memory (RAM) may be needed, depending on the size of your transactions.
In Windows environments, be sure to install Microsoft Visual Studio 2008 Redistributable Package.
If you attempt to install and use this software in a system with a firewall in place, be sure that your system administrator has set up the firewall so that the component applications can access the ports they need. The Software AG Installer installs the appropriate Java Runtime Environment (JRE) along with its infrastructure. This JRE does not interfere with any other JRE that might already exist on the same host machine on which Event Replicator Target Adapter Data Mapping Tool is installed.
A data definition module (DDM) of your Adabas database must be generated from Software AG's Natural or Predict products. For more information, read your Natural or Predict documentation. A sample DDM of the Adabas Employees demo file is included in the Data Mapping Tool installation.
You must have Event Replicator for Adabas Version 3.3 SP2 or later installed to use the redefines and composite key features of the Data Mapping Tool.
Software AG's Entire Net-Work Administration Version 6.2 SP1 or later is required only if you intend to upload GFBs directly from the Data Mapping Tool.
UNIX and LINUX installations require an X-Windows graphical environment to run the Data Mapping Tool.
Java Database Connectivity (JDBC) drivers are required to communicate with an RDBMS to display existing table and column information in the Data Mapping Tool's middle pane. However, it is possible to use the Data Mapping Tool without communicating with an RDBMS. Download the appropriate JDBC driver files from your relational database vendor or obtain them from an installation package and copy them to the appropriate Data Mapping Tool subdirectory:
Note:
This location is different from previous versions of Event
Replicator Target Adapter Mapping Tool.
Platform | Directory |
---|---|
Windows | C:\<installation-directory>EventReplicatorTargetAdapterMappingTool\mappingtool\JDBC_Libraries. By default, the <installation-directory> is "SoftwareAG". |
UNIX | $SAG/EventReplicatorTargetAdapterMappingTool/mappingtool/JDBC_Libraries. |
Before you begin installing this product, ensure that the following prerequisites have been met:
Software AG strongly recommends that you create an installation image of your existing Software products and store the image on your internal network. You should create an image for each operating system on which you plan to run the installation (for example, 32-bit, 64-bit, or both). This will help you reduce WAN traffic and speed up installation and will ensure consistency across installations over time, since the Software AG Installer provides only the latest release of each product.
Close (stop) all open applications, especially those applications interacting with or depending on your Adabas databases. This includes Natural, Adabas Manager, the Adabas DBA Workbench, and prior releases of any other Adabas products. To be on the safe side, also shut down all Software AG services.
Important:
For some Software AG products, the Software AG Uninstaller will
not be able to remove key files that are locked by the operating system if the
associated Software AG products are not shut down.
Disable any antivirus software.
Ensure the target computer is connected to the network.
